Peña Sport FC

Peña Sport Fútbol Club is a Spanish football team based in Tafalla, in the autonomous community of Navarre.

Founded in 1925 it plays in Tercera Federación – Group 15, holding home matches at Campo de San Francisco, with a capacity of 4,000 seats.

[3] Peña Sport FC was founded in autumn of 1925 by merger of youth teams of the Tafalla city.

[4] Note: Flags indicate national team as defined under FIFA eligibility rules; some limited exceptions apply.

Players may hold more than one non-FIFA nationality.